The Sistine Chapel: Michelangelo's Transcendent Vision

The Sistine Chapel is really a treasure inside the Vatican Museums. It can be renowned for Michelangelo's breathtaking frescoes. This chapel is not just a place of worship but a masterpiece of Renaissance artwork.

Biblical Narratives within the Ceiling

Michelangelo's work on the Sistine Chapel ceiling is often a emphasize. His famous depiction from the Generation of Adam is a necessity-see. It demonstrates God developing Adam, the very first person, symbolizing the divine spark that ignites human everyday living.

The ceiling has nine scenes in the E book of Genesis. Each and every scene tells a Tale of creation as well as early background of humanity. These narratives are visually breathtaking and rich in symbolism, inviting viewers to contemplate the deeper meanings.

The final Judgment: Symbolism and Controversy

Within the altar wall with the Sistine Chapel is Michelangelo's The final Judgment. It depicts the next Coming of Christ and the ultimate judgment of humanity. This masterpiece is noted for its scale, detail, emotional intensity, and controversy.

The fresco has sparked discussion over time. It has been criticized for its depiction of nudity and perceived blasphemy. But, The Last Judgment continues to be a major function of Renaissance art, showcasing Michelangelo's ability and talent to convey complicated theological themes.

Restoration Initiatives and Present day Preservation

The Sistine Chapel has been through quite a few restoration assignments. These initiatives have provided cleaning the frescoes to get rid of grime and restore their unique vibrancy. They have also carried out measures to safeguard the artworks from environmental hurt.

The Gallery of Maps: Renaissance Cartography

The Gallery of Maps showcases Renaissance cartography. It has in-depth maps of Italy plus the bordering locations, superbly illustrated. These maps have been designed within the late sixteenth century, exhibiting the know-how and artistry of that time.

Giorgio Vasari and his team decorated the walls with frescoes. These frescoes tell of important situations, including to the maps' beauty.

The Tapestry Gallery and Textile Arts

The Tapestry Gallery has an impressive assortment of tapestries. These were being woven in Brussels inside the 16th and seventeenth hundreds of years. The tapestries are not simply attractive but will also tell stories from your Bible and mythology.

Dress Code and Actions Guidelines

The Vatican Museums have a demanding dress code. You must address your shoulders and knees. Apparel that happen to be also revealing or not acceptable will not be permitted. It is also essential to be respectful, so maintain your voice down along with your cell phone on silent.

Accessibility Services and Amenities

The Vatican Museums aim to generally be accessible to all. You will find wheelchair-available paths and free wheelchair rentals. Elevators and accessible restrooms also are accessible. If you need Unique preparations, Make contact with the museums ahead of time.
